Efficient Implementation of Multithreading in Java for High-Performance Applications
Author(s) | Bhargavi Tanneru |
---|---|
Country | United States |
Abstract | Multithreading is a critical technique in modern software development for enhancing performance, scalability, and responsiveness, particularly in high-performance applications. This paper explores the efficient implementation of multithreading in Java, focusing on the challenges developers face, solutions for optimized thread management, and the broader impact on enterprise and real-time systems. Emphasizing the context where cloud computing, big data, and multi-core processors dominate the landscape, this study presents advanced techniques such as thread pools, concurrency utilities, and parallel streams to achieve robust and scalable performance. The paper also evaluates the potential pitfalls of improper thread management, offering strategies to mitigate common concurrency issues. |
